Multiple Object Ribbon

Does anyone know how to change the way AutoCad automatically toggles to the multiple object ribbon when selecting multiple objects. For example if I was to select two lines and change the layer, AutoCad automatically switches to a ribbon labeled multiple objects. I then have to click home and then modify my layer. In the previous versions this ribbon never popped up. See attached photos.

In summary, open the OPTIONS panel and go to the Selection tab.  Then in the section called Ribbon Options click the Contextual Tab States button.  When the dialog pops up change the maxium value from whatever it is to 1.  This will stop the behavior that you are seeing.
